Georgia cop accused of lying about being shot is arrested

Published October 03, 2016

Associated Press

Authorities have arrested a Georgia police officer accused of lying about having been shot by a suspect.

The Georgia Bureau of Investigation said in a news release that Jackson Police Officer Sherry Hall was arrested Monday on multiple charges, including making false statements.

She was booked into the Butts County jail. A lawyer for Hall did not immediately respond to phone and email messages seeking comment.

The GBI says Hall radioed for help early on Sept. 13, saying she had been shot. Hall told investigators a black suspect ran into the woods. Hall is white. Police previously said Hall was shot in the abdomen but her bulletproof vest protected her.

The GBI says investigators determined Hall wasn't a victim of a shooting and there was never a suspect at large.
